WebChanging the state on your paycheck records Does Not Change your SLR.To change the SLR, a DD Form 2058 must be submitted to your local finance officer and accepted. From a tax standpoint, your State of Legal Residency (SLR) is considered your “domicile” or “resident” state as long as you are on active duty. give an example of going above and beyond

WebTitle: Change of Address and Directory Card Author: APD Subject: DA Form 3955, JAN 2015 Created Date: 2/9/2015 10:37:39 AM WebJan 13, 2024 · Nonmilitary spouses can use their military spouse's resident state when filing their taxes. The Military Spouse Residency Relief Act (MSRRA) allows a nonmilitary spouse of a service member to keep the same resident state of the military spouse regardless of which state they live in. The Veterans Benefits and Transition Act allows that choice to ...
